May 2025 - Apr 2026This area has the 13th lowest crime rate of 44 local areas in Kidwelly and St Ishmael , and the 126th lowest crime rate of 591 local areas in Carmarthenshire .
Compared with the surrounding streets, this postcode does not stand out as either a particular hotspot or an unusually safe pocket. Crime levels in the neighbouring output areas are broadly in line with this area.
The overall crime rate in the area around This (SA17 5SR) in the last 12 months was 26.8 per 1,000 residents and was 52.4% lower than the Kidwelly and St Ishmael average (56.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 6 (≈ 20.1 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 20.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-72.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around postcode SA17 5SR, the main crime hotspot is near Llys Holcwm. Police recorded 6 crimes here, including 5 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
